Inspired by current trends in graphic design and early American folk art, specifically from my family’s home state of Pennsylvania, Fabulist attempts to merge visual stylistics from the past and present. This brand design project is for a small scale imprint and schematized booklet series re-envisioning the well-known Aesop’s Fables. Upon considering the often harsh, unforgiving messaging to children in these parables, I decided to give this project a slightly cryptic name. ‘Fabulist’ may have one of two definitions: a teller of fables or a teller of lies. The reader can decide on whichever they like.
